People sit around a campfire to warm themselves up in the winter. What is the main mode of heat transfer in this scenario?

Conduction

Convection

Radiation

Not possible to tell

Zoey's house is designed to stay cool in a hot climate. As such, she decided to paint the outside of her house white. This is because white is a good ....................... of radiation.

absorber

emitter

radiator

reflector

Which of the following methods would not produce convection currents in a container filled with water at 30°C?

dropping a piece of hot metal into the water

floating a piece of ice on the water

lighting a candle beneath the container

placing a 100W lighted bulb just above the water surface

3.0 kg of ice at 0°C is floating on 6.0 kg of water at 0°C. Which of the following statements is correct?

There is net heat flow from the ice to the water.

There is net heat flow from the water to the ice.

There is no net heat flow between ice and water

There is no heat flow between ice and water
